Catalog Value and Publishing Mechanics
Songwriting credits and master recordings create a compounding revenue engine. Publishing splits, synchronization placements, and mechanical royalties mean Drake earns each time a track is used or covered, adding a reliable baseline to daily calculations.
Unlike one-time sales, catalog income compounds over time, helping stabilize cash flow between album cycles and arena tours while reinforcing his financial footprint in the music industry.
